    Gardaí seek help tracing missing girl
    Friday, 18 December 2009 20:39
    Gardaí at Balbriggan are seeking the assistance of the public in tracing the whereabouts of 17-year-old Marissa Byrne.

    Ms Byrne has been missing since 27 November.

    Marissa was last seen in Balbriggan on Friday 27 November at approximately 10.30pm. She is described as being 5'8'' in height, with brown eyes and long brown hair, sometimes worn up.

    When last seen she was wearing a black jacket, pink tracksuit bottoms and white runners with a pink stripe.

    Anyone with information relating to Marissa's whereabouts is asked to contact Balbriggan Garda Station on 01 8020510, The Garda Confidential Telephone Line 1800 666 111, or any Garda Station.
